    How early do guests have to register for boo bash and the Epcot food and wine festival?

    The 2022 dates for Disney After Hours Boo Bash at Magic Kingdom park have not yet been released, but I encourage you to keep an all-seeing eye on the Disney Parks Blog and Walt Disney World website for updates. Last year, tickets for this ghoulishly delightful event went on sale in June.     Great news, Dawn, the EPCOT International Food and Wine Festival is not a separately ticketed event and is included in your park admission, though a theme park reservation at EPCOT is required. I recommend you keep an eye on the theme park reservation availability calendar and book your theme park reservation as soon as you have your tickets, just to be safe. This is a popular festival that tends to fill up, especially on weekends. My friends and I enjoy tasting our way around World Showcase and enjoying a wide variety of entertainment offerings.
